Sleeping At Last‘s ‘You Wouldn’t Like Me‘ was featured on Grey’s Anatomy last night (17th November, 2016) — Season 13, Episode 9, “You Haven’t Done Nothin”.
It played during the montage when Jo tells Andrew about telling Alex about her past, when Amelia leaves a goodbye letter for Owen and Richard decides to rally the staff.
And no, this is not the first Sleeping At Last track to appear in Grey’s Anatomy. If anything, he is becoming a regular with songs ‘Touch‘, ‘Faith‘, and ‘As Long As You Love Me‘ appearing in the long-running TV series over the last few months.
